Benfleet Sewage Treatment Plant: Primary Settling Tanks

Image: © John Rostron Taken: Unknown

Here the liquid sewage is allowed to stand whilst the semi-solid material sinks to the bottom. When it is settled, the sludge at the bottom goes to the sludge bed Image and the liquid layer goes to the filter beds Image
